Cechetra minorCechetra minor, the lesser green hawkmoth, is a moth of the family Sphingidae.DistributionIt is known from northern India, Nepal, Thailand, eastern and southern China, Taiwan, southern Japan and Vietnam.DescriptionThe wingspan is 90–98 mm. The upperside of the thorax is lacking a pale medial band. There are seven postmedian lines on the forewing upperside and seven lines on the distal half of the wing. The forewing underside ground colour is orange-beige.BiologyThe larvae have been recorded feeding on Saurauia pundiana, Vitis and Amorphophallus species in India and Cayratia japonica in China.
